Transaction e5343683b4c3442394795557e385a43242df2d947f3595e24cf397beb30cd76e
1 Input
1 Output
-
e5343683b4c3442394795557e385a43242df2d947f3595e24cf397beb30cd76e:0
- value
- 505367
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c6a6ef8cac6045e8efd49b7a656f3f0cef0ede6 OP_EQUAL
- address
- 34HGM3TFZ7tFcAqJrtnh6BRCHVWuZNMMcJ